Since 1981, 21 of the 34 Fights of the year have been in either California or Nevada.
1980's
Leonard vs. Hearns 1981 - Vegas
Bobby CHacon vs. Limon 4 - 1982 - Sacramento
Chacon vs. Boza - 1983 - Vegas
Hagler vs. Hearns - 1985 - Vegas
Mcguigan vs. Cruz - 1986 - Vegas
Hagler vs. Leonard - 1987 - Vegas
Lopez vs. Lockridge - 1988 - Sacramento
1990's
Chavez vs. Taylor - 1990 - Vegas
Bowe vs. Holyfield - 1992 - Vegas
Carbajal vs. Gonzalez - 1993 - Vegas
Gonzalez vs. Sorjaturong - 1995 - Los Angeles
Holyfield vs. Tyson - 1996 - Vegas
Tapia vs. Tapia - 1999 - Vegas
2000's
Morales vs. Barrera I - 2000 - Vegas
Morales vs. Barrera III - 2004 - Vegas
Corrales vs. Castillo - 2005 - Vegas
Vasquez vs. Marquez II - 2007 - Los Angeles
Vasquez vs. Marquez III - 2008 Los Angeles
2010's
Marquez vs. Pacquiao IV - 2012 - Vegas
Bradley vs. Provodnikov - 2013 - Los Angeles
Matthysse vs. Molina - 2014 - Los Angeles
